
Bronies: The Extremely Unexpected Adult Fans of My Little Pony
A film profiling the unusual cross-demographic fandom of the ostensibly girl oriented television series “My Little Pony: Friendship Is Magic”
Genre: Documentary
Director: Laurent Malaquais
Actors: Cathy Weseluck, John de Lancie, Lauren Faust, Lee Tockar, Peter New, Tara Strong
Country: United States, Netherlands, Canada, United Kingdom, Germany
